Output 3ce4d6fce76ca17dfafa484b9ecaef0a6c7bd08b537b5fdc0c13bae74a06e9f2:11

value
531960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fae61eca41faea943e5c8fb31e9b324e568810d OP_EQUAL
address
3GFLGMWmMdwBrToHtA1qdd8jPFcPUpsRFy
transaction
3ce4d6fce76ca17dfafa484b9ecaef0a6c7bd08b537b5fdc0c13bae74a06e9f2
confirmations
357104
spent
true